You will be part of Google’s Silicon team, developing high performance and low power hardware to enable Google’s innovations.
As the Chip Lead in the Silicon Organization, you will lead a team responsible for System on a Chip (SoC) development over the full product cycle. You will be responsible for driving execution of the SoC, including coordination of deliverables across geographies, and manage overall program schedules for Power, Performance, and Area (PPA) and quality, escalation when needed to get decisions made, and align teams on program decisions.
